Californication - Season 2
TrailerThis dramedy chronicles the carnal escapades of Hank Moody, a self-loathing, alcoholic New York City novelist who attempts to repair his damaged relationships with his daughter and her mother while combating sex addiction, a budding drug problem, and the seeming inability to avoid making bad decisions.Actors: David Duchovny, Natascha McElhone, Pamela Adlon, Madeleine Martin, Madeline Zima, Evan Handler, Paula Marshall, Angus Macfadyen, Callum Keith Rennie, Michelle Lombardo, Pete Wentz, ...»Director: Tom KapinosCountry: United StatesDuration: 28 minQuality: HDRelease: 2008IMDb: 8.30 CommentsSort By- Newest

Critic Reviews of "Californication - Season 2"
Boston GlobeSeptember 28, 2008I think Duchovny is still underappreciated for knocking this role out of the park. Hank Moody is convincingly gonzo, a brainy man desperate to let real feelings penetrate his numb exterior.
IGN MoviesDecember 22, 2008A series of build-ups and let downs that were overcompensated for by angry sex and malicious, maddening characters.
CinemaBlend.comAugust 25, 2009By season two's end, Hank does come back around, getting through the turmoil of his life with that disarming smile intact. But at what cost to the viewer, who may no longer be willing to fall for his charms?
HollywoodChicago.comSeptember 03, 2009There's reason to take a look at Californication and most of it its there in David Duchovny's excellent lead performance. Fox Mulder has great comic timing.
Salon.comSeptember 28, 2008Even David Duchovny and his real-life sex addiction can't save the go-nowhere story of sad sack Hank Moody.
San Francisco ChronicleSeptember 28, 2008Californication in Season 2 seems like its indulging a certain person's condition rather than illuminating the human condition, if you know what I mean - and I think you do.
New York TimesSeptember 28, 2008The cast is too appealing to make "Californication" as genuinely distasteful as it tries to be. And at the same time the writing is too broad to make it genuinely good.
